是一个在开发过程中经常遇到的需求。这个需求可以通过数据库查询语言来实现。
首先,需要明确一下“最新”的定义。在数据库中,通常会有一个时间戳字段,用于记录每条数据的创建时间或者最后更新时间。根据这个时间戳字段,可以按照时间顺序进行排序,然后筛选出满足日期条件之前的最新条目。
以下是一个基本的SQL查询示例,假设数据表名为"table_name",时间戳字段名为"timestamp_column",日期条件为"target_date":
SELECT *
FROM table_name
WHERE timestamp_column < target_date
ORDER BY timestamp_column DESC
LIMIT 1;
上述查询语句会按照时间戳字段降序排序,找到满足条件的最新条目,并返回结果集中的第一行数据。
这个需求在很多场景中都有应用,比如新闻网站可以根据日期条件获取过去一段时间内的最新新闻,社交媒体平台可以根据日期条件获取某个时间点之前的最新动态等。
对于腾讯云的相关产品和链接地址,以下是一些推荐的选项:
请注意,以上提到的产品和链接地址仅作为示例,具体选择应根据实际需求和项目要求来确定。
领取专属 10元无门槛券
手把手带您无忧上云